What are the average transaction fees when using Plaid for buying or selling cryptocurrencies?

Can you provide some insights into the average transaction fees associated with using Plaid for buying or selling cryptocurrencies? I'm particularly interested in understanding the cost implications of using Plaid as a payment method for crypto transactions.

- May 06, 2022 · 3 years agoWhen it comes to transaction fees for buying or selling cryptocurrencies using Plaid, it's important to note that the fees can vary depending on the specific cryptocurrency and the exchange you're using. Generally, Plaid itself does not charge any transaction fees for crypto transactions. However, the exchange you're connected to through Plaid may have its own fee structure. It's recommended to check the fee schedule of the particular exchange you're using to get a clear understanding of the transaction fees involved.
- May 06, 2022 · 3 years agoTransaction fees are an integral part of the cryptocurrency ecosystem, and when using Plaid for buying or selling cryptocurrencies, you'll need to consider the fees charged by the exchange you're connected to. Plaid acts as a bridge between your bank account and the exchange, facilitating seamless transactions. However, the fees associated with the actual buying or selling of cryptocurrencies are determined by the exchange itself. It's advisable to research and compare the fee structures of different exchanges before making a decision.
